Output 88bb94cd9a66993e19e0cb8a3ab80b5cc3d07bbb5207feda0e82fb7a265b3bac:209

value
1434680
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dd47a25bd194ad041a0f2817eefe67243025c1 OP_EQUAL
address
DDLFm85YnWLCpZz4jutaDDMkiqbBLAjmyE
transaction
88bb94cd9a66993e19e0cb8a3ab80b5cc3d07bbb5207feda0e82fb7a265b3bac
spent
true